Shiva Divine Acts 64 Thiruvilayadal List

Lord Shiva's Leelas where He had appeared, done His job and disappeared are mentioned in the Tamil Classics, more vividly in the Thiruvilayadal Purana by Paranjothi Munivar, 6th Century AD.

These Avatars, Leelas of Shiva are 64 in number.

These have taken place in Madurai, Tamil Nadu.

These Avatars are called the Avatars of Somasundara,an amsa of Shiva, and the husband of Meenakshi, an avatar of Goddess Parvati.

Meenakshi Sunadareswarar is in the Madurai Meenakshi Temple.

While people give much credence to the names of kings mentioned in Tamil Sangam literature, the same attention has not been paid to the geographical description found therein.

Lets us take the description of the Five Divisions of Land according to Tholkappiyama nd other Grammatical works.

.

The land mass here the Tamils lived as divided and named into Five distinct geographical entities.

1.Kurinji-Hilly Terrain.

2.Mullai-Forests.

3.Marutham-Plains.

4.Neydal-Seashore and

5.Palai-Desert Region.
